UFC on FOX Live from Chicago: Saturday, January 26 (8:00 PM ET)

Fight Card

"Demetrious Johnson takes on John Dodson for the flyweight title; Quinton Jackson vs. Glovier Teixeira; Anthony Pettis vs. Donald Cerrone; Ricardo Lamas vs. Erik Koch."

Preliminary Fights on FX: (5:00 PM ET):
TJ Grant vs. Matt Wiman
Clay Guida vs. Hatsu Hioki
Michael Kuiper vs. Josh Janousek
Ryan Bader vs. Vladimir Matyushenko
Mike Russow vs. Shawn Jordan
Mike Stumpf vs. Pascal Krauss
Simeon Thoresen vs. David Mitchell
